Description | Discover the scientific study of the universe beyond the Earth. Astrophysics deals primarily with the behaviours, physical properties, and dynamic processes of celestial objects and phenomena. Astrophysicists draw on physics and mathematics to study planets, stars, black holes, galaxies — even the evolution of the universe itself.
Saint Mary’s is a leader in astrophysics research and the only place you can study astrophysics east of Montreal. Learn from professors who are internationally recognized for their work, yet friendly enough to get to know you by name. Your degree will give you practical skills in advanced physics, complemented by a superb grounding in astrophysics. Saint Mary’s is home to a Canada Research Chair in Astronomy and the Institute for Computational Astrophysics (ICA). | | |
